About Elaniti:
At Elaniti, we're unlocking the hidden potential of soil biology to power the future of sustainable agriculture. Using DNA sequencing and Machine Learning, we decode the soil microbiome to help farmers and agri-businesses grow healthier crops, reduce inputs and restore soil resilience. We're backed by top investors, partnered with major agricultural players and supported by R&D consortia across the UK and Europe.
